IT and Telecom

Industries specializing in performing computer programming and data processing related services, including custom services, internet hosting, and other computer-related services, comprise the core industries. This sector is particularly entrepreneurial-focused, given the high number of proprietors and self-employed jobs.

The industrial inputs revolve around engineering, administrative, and other service-based industries required by the core industries. The purchasers include a variety of industries, such as hospitals, that use the core industries' services.

Overview

Across industries, demand for computer programming and data processing services is growing rapidly. From infrastructure set-up and web hosting, to custom telecommunications and other information technology services, this fast-paced, entrepreneurial-fueled sector provides the expertise and tools to ensure businesses, government, and communities are connected, secure, and thriving.
